Question
find the distance between the two points rounding to the nearest tenth if necessary. (6,5) and (-3,7)
Step1: Identify distance formula
The distance formula between two points $(x_1,y_1)$ and $(x_2,y_2)$ is $d = \sqrt{(x_2 - x_1)^2+(y_2 - y_1)^2}$.
Step2: Assign values
Let $(x_1,y_1)=(6,5)$ and $(x_2,y_2)=(-3,7)$. Then $x_2 - x_1=-3 - 6=-9$ and $y_2 - y_1=7 - 5 = 2$.
Step3: Calculate squares
$(x_2 - x_1)^2=(-9)^2 = 81$ and $(y_2 - y_1)^2=2^2=4$.
Step4: Sum squares
$(x_2 - x_1)^2+(y_2 - y_1)^2=81 + 4=85$.
Step5: Find distance
$d=\sqrt{85}\approx 9.22$.
